INSTAGRAMMABLE CAFES: 10 Unique Places to Have Coffee in Manila


There’s more to explore in Manila, especially if you are a coffee lover like me.

These days, more and more coffee shops are popping up in the area to better give people a space to relax and enjoy the scenery.

In this guide we list TEN IG-worthy coffee shops and cafes to visit in Manila.

1. Kapetolyo (by SGD Coffee)

Officially opened its doors to guests on International Coffee Day in 2021, Kapetolyo by SGD Coffee, located at the Kartilya ng Katipunan Park is a project of the Manila City Hall under Mayor Francisko ‘Isko Moreno’ Domagoso’s leadership in collaboration with SGD Coffee, promoting and boosting local coffee farmers in the Philippines.

Address: Kartilya ng Katipunan Park, Cecilia Muñoz Palma Drive, Ermita, Manila, Metro Manila

Business Hours: 10AM–9PM Weekdays, 8AM–9PM Weekends

2. Belfry Café

Recently opened in Intramuros, Belfry Café is a unique coffee shop that is standing at one corner of Manila Cathedral. True to its name, you can find this in the part of the cathedral where they house the bells. Yes, the cafe’s name came from where the it is located: the ground belfry the church. So, yes, you’re dining right underneath the church’s ginormous bells. 
Inside Belfry Cafe

Address: 1002 Sto. Tomas, Intramuros, Manila, 1002 Metro Manila

Opening Hours: 9:00 am to 8:00 pm from Tuesdays to Fridays, 8:00 am to 9:00 pm on weekends

3. La Cathedral Café

Also in Intramuros, La Cathedral Café gives you a European rooftop dining vibe with a stunning view of the Manila Cathedral’s dome. The cafe, which is located at the 3rd level, is decorated with capiz lanterns and touches of greenery, which make for an idyllic ambience especially at night. It’s the perfect setting for a date with your special someone or a casual get-together with your friends.

Address: 636 Cabildo St, Intramuros, Manila, 1002 Metro Manila

Operating Hours: Monday to Saturday 8AM–9PM; Sunday 8AM–10PM

4. Barbara’s Café

Another IG-worthy place not to miss in Intramuros is the Barbara’s, which is a well-known Filipino heritage restaurant located inside the Walled City of Intramuros. The Barbara’s boasts the classic architecture popular in the 18th century when the Spanish colonized the Philippines.

Barbara’s Cafe

Address: Plaza San Luis Complex, Real St, Intramuros, Manila, 1002 Metro Manila

Operating Hours: 8 AM to 9 PM daily

5. 1919 Grand Café

Deemed as one of the oldest buildings in Juan Luna Street, Binondo, the HSBC building was renovated into a modern restaurant named the Grand Cafe 1919. The cafe takes pride in its diverse menu. The dining space offers Western and Filipino breakfast, sandwiches, burgers, main course, and seafood dishes. Plus, freshen up with their wide variety of cooling smoothies!
1919 Grand Cafe

Address: 117 Juan Luna St, Binondo, Manila, 1006 Metro Manila

Hours: 7AM-9PM daily

6. The Den

The Den, located in the historic Escolta Street in Manila, is a space where Philippine coffee and contemporary culture intersect through programming that explores art, design, music, lifestyle, emerging communities, and new ideas. Imagine having your favorite drink in a museum, The Den really gives you a special coffee experience.

The Den / Image: iwandered.net

Address: HUB Make Lab, First United Building, 413 Escolta St, Binondo, Manila, 1006 Metro Manila

Hours: 10AM-6PM dialy

7. Hidden Garden Café

Literally hiding in a recently renovated garden in Ermita, Manila, Hidden Garden Cafe is a perfect place for a coffee or two. Friendly, gracious people welcome you, ready to serve you a drink with your favorite Filipino comfort food. Relax and achieve the HGC experience. Hidden Garden Cafe offers local coffee, drinks and comfort snacks.

Hidden Garden Café

Address: Hidden Garden (formerly Plaza Lawton), Ermita, Manila, 1000 Metro Manila

Hours: 8AM-9PM daily

8. Starbucks Coffee (Puerta de Isabel-II)

You might be wondering why this largely known coffee shop company in the world belongs to this list. Well, for sure, Starbucks Coffee is very common to all of us. But this one located near the northern walls of Intramuros will definitely bring you back to the Spanish era of the Philippines. The café’s ceilings and walls were of adobe, curving from the floor to ceiling and back to floor again. A unique SB experience indeed.

Address: Muralla St. cor Magallanes Dr., Intramuros, City of Manila

Hours: 6:30 AM to 9:00 PM Monday-Saturday

9. Cafe Aquatica

Binondo is not all about Chinese food. This cafe near Binondo Church does not only offer good food but fishes for sale. Yes, Café Aquatica is a unique concept café that doubles as a fish shop. The whole place is surrounded with aquariums with live fishes, something worth sharing on your IG-feed!

Cafe Aquatica

Address: 1016 Norberto Ty St, Binondo, Manila, 1006 Metro Manila

Hours: 10AM-8PM daily

10. Café Mezzanine

Last but not least, Cafe Mezzanine, which is owned by famous Chinese delicacy brand Eng Bee Tin is located at guess what? The mezzanine of the building. The Café Mezzanine has dedicated itself to supporting the Binondo Paco Fire Search and Rescue Brigade to continue its volunteerism and valuable service to the community. Cafe Mezzanine promises to serve gastronomic specialties that will make you truly love Chinese cuisine.
